THE local government of Davao City through the City Transportation and Traffic Management Office (CTTMO) has announced major rerouting schemes in time for the Ironman 70.3 race that will happen on Sunday, March 26.

The Ironman 70.3 Marathon will involve a 1.9-kilometer swim, a 21-kilometer run and a 90-kilometer bike course. The CTTMO has prepared alternative routes for motorists traveling during March 26 from 3 a.m. to 3 p.m.

The bike course will start at Azuela Cove towards Robinsons Mall in Tagum City. The Maharlika Highway will be closed to vehicular traffic starting 3:00 a.m. on March 26. By 10:30 a.m. the southbound lane will be open to vehicles. The northbound lane of the Maharlika Highway will be closed from 3:00 a.m. to 12:30 noon after which the whole highway will be open to traffic.

According to an advisory given by the CTTMO motorists will take the alternative route in Milan, Buhangin towards Tagum City.

The run course will start from Azuela Cove in Lanang R. Castillo to corner F. Torres-J.P. Laurel Avenue. The section of the road will be closed from 3 am to 3 p.m. The southbound lane going to the city will be open for two-way traffic.

According to CTTMO chief Dionisio Abude, they will be deploying 300 personnel for the race.

“Almost 300 plus ang akong gi-deploy from Azuela Cove up to Robinsons Tagum ( We will deploy more than 300 personnel from Azuela Cove up to Robinsons Tagum),” Abude said.

To disseminate the information their office has given flyers to those affected establishments.

“Naghatag ta og mga flyers, naghatag ta og letter sa tanang establishment, simbahan, sa mga malls ug hospital. Tanang establishment nga naay negosyo along sa atong ruta is gipangtagaan nato silag pahibalo, especially kadtong magparking gikan sa F. Torres hangtod sa Lasang. Dapat diri sa atong jurisdiction is dapat walay magparking bisan isa nga sakyanan. (We have given flyers, letters to all establishments, churches, malls, and hospitals. All businesses along the route, especially from F. Torees to Lasang, were given notices that parking will not be allowed in the areas),” Abude said.

The Ironman race coincides with Civil Service Exams that will be held in Davao City. Three buses have been provided for exam-takers with one bus deployed at Gaisano Mall in Tagum City, another bus will be waiting at Jollibee-Panabo City and one bus will be in front of the terminal in Carmen, Davao del Norte.

Aside from the main race road closures will be implemented on March 24(PIA/RG Alama) starting from 4 p.m.- 8 p.m. at Castillo St., –northbound lane only, going to Lanang from corner Azuela Cove to corner San Nicolas Road (Techno-Trade Resources Davao) for the IronGirl race.

On March 25 the road closure will start from 5 a.m.- 9 p.m. – from R. Castillo St., northbound lane from corner Azuela to corner Jerome St., Agdao. (PIA DAVAO)
